Explanation of Solution
Two
Early 1970s witnessed a major change in the computing industry. The main focus shifted from hardware to software as the cost of hardware went down while the cost of programmers started to increase. This shift made researchers to focus on the area of software development. More and more fields started to use complex programs. Earlier, computers programs were used only for fairly simple problems such as solving some equations to simulate the path of a satellite and others. But with increasing use of computer systems need for complex programs emerged. Now, the computer programs were being used for complex applications such, international airline bookings, control of whole nuclear reactors...
Want to see the full answer?
Check out a sample textbook solutionChapter 1 Solutions
Concepts Of Programming Languages
- What are some of the criticisms that might be levelled against the idea of using a single programming language across all fields?arrow_forwardWhat are the benefits of learning a variety of programming languages? This programming language has a number of different levels, which one is regarded the most sophisticated one? Why, therefore, is this the case? Could you perhaps comment on the reasoning for your conclusion?arrow_forwardWhat are some emerging programming languages and frameworks that are gaining popularity in modern software development, and what are their unique features and use cases?arrow_forward
- What are the benefits for a programmer who is well-versed in a number of programming languages of being able to learn new ones?arrow_forwardWhat are the key functions of the Phases of the Compiler? Exist examples for every phase?arrow_forwardIf the term "optimize compilers" is to be used, is its meaning clear and comprehensive? When would it be vital for software developers to use one of these? In what conditions might the use of this device be inappropriate?arrow_forward
- What advantages does it provide a programmer who already has a thorough grasp of a range of programming languages to have the capacity to learn new programming languages?arrow_forwardWhat are the advantages of knowing many programming languages? Which of the following levels of this programming language is considered the most sophisticated? So, what is the reason for this? Could you please elaborate on the logic for your conclusion?arrow_forwardHow are norms for emerging programming languages decided upon?arrow_forward
- What is the difference between static and dynamic typing in computer programming languages, and how does it affect the development process and code maintenance?arrow_forwardWhen comparing compiled and interpreted programming languages, have you come across any noteworthy differences?arrow_forwardIn order for a compiler to generate reliable and efficient code, several considerations must be taken into account. Explain?arrow_forward
- Fundamentals of Information SystemsComputer ScienceISBN:9781305082168Author:Ralph Stair, George ReynoldsPublisher:Cengage LearningC++ for Engineers and ScientistsComputer ScienceISBN:9781133187844Author:Bronson, Gary J.Publisher:Course Technology Ptr